 I led some big meetings this week that required me to be upfront and center stage.  I looked in my closet and couldn't find anything. (This is when my husband rolls his eyes.)  I decided to make a trip to J.Crew at Pacific Place, since this was a big meeting.  I ended up with some new things.

I got the Nouvelle Jacket in superfine cotton in navy.  This is true to size and much nicer in real life  than on the website. I love the silk pinstriped lining, and wore the sleeves rolled up.  It's pricey at $178, but it is a good wardrobe staple so I bit the bullet.
